版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
备的电压降低/提高至超出正常范围时,不仅仅显示屏显示故障,并且实现故障关键词电源切换控制器,单片机,A/D转换,软件系统,硬件电路 11.1课题研究目的意义 11.2国内外研究现状及发展前景 11.3课题研究主要内容 22总体方案分析设计 22.1系统功能及设计要求 22.2单片机介绍 32.3单片机选型 42.4系统总体方案设计 43硬件电路设计 53.1单片机最小系统 53.2采集子模块 73.3按键子模块与声光报警子模块 3.424C02C存储及液晶显示屏子模块 3.5主、备用电源切换子模块 4软件模块设计 4.1模块化编程 144.2软件设计主流程图 4.3A/D转换采样子程序流程 4.4显示子程序流程 4.5方式选择子程序 5仿真与调试 5.1仿真注意事项 5.2仿真调试 196实物焊接与调试 24参考文献 1.1课题研究目的意义技水平的上升使得其逐渐朝着高分断的方向前进。美国Zenith这家公司的ZST1.3课题研究主要内容1.学习并了解双电源自动切换控制器在国内外的发展现状以及对未来的展2.1系统功能及设计要求报警,在完成基本功能的情况下可以试着研究以检测电流来判断电源是否损坏。源名字仿真方面采用两个滑动变阻器模拟电压变化,使用5V电压输入降低实物设输出:与单片机直接相连的蜂鸣器及LED灯光报警电路;输出:1602液晶显示屏;输出:24C02C存储芯片,用于存储阈值设定值。用到PCB板,使用起来简单方便。2.4系统总体方案设计图,如图2-1所示。单片机24C02C存储器常用电源备用电源电压采集电路转换电路3硬件电路设计3.1单片机最小系统3.1.1单片机时钟电路及内部这两种方式。其中,外部方式是将单片机的XTAL1端口接地,而另一端容采用了1nF,用于振荡器的快速起振及稳定,它的振荡频率我采用了图3-2晶振电路位电路,如图3-3所示,该复位方式能有效保护复位元器件,是本设计中进行复图3-3复位电路电压采集电路需要对主电源及备用电源的6路的相电压实时检测。通过写入接,以此来产生开口,当它们运作时能得到一个为0的向量和,因此开口的电压矢量和为0,而当电路中有接地时,三相电压的向量和不为零了,有电压产生。加入其他检测手段,;例如加入电流采样电路对工作电流进行查验,在下图可以看出,采样电阻的R62大小是50mΩ,当电流流过这IIN1.6图3-5电流采样电路源进行电压的控制与显示。其电路图如图3-6所示。图3-6电压滑动变阻器3.CH1模拟输入通道1,或当作输入+/-。4.GND0电位(地)。3.3按键子模块与声光报警子模块S2:"+",阈值上下限的增加,每次增加0.1。S3:"-",阈值上下限的减少,每次减少0.1。S4:模式按键;默认状态下为自动状态(即内部进行检测电源是否正常,然后自动进行切换电源的操作);按键按下一次,此时进入(手动模式,并且手动指示灯点亮),手动状态下,默认主电源供电;再次按下切换到备用电源。再次按下(第3次)退出手动模式,并且指示灯熄灭。键电路如图3-8所示。铁5图3-8按键电路而灯光为手/自动切换提示用来配合S4按键,当D6绿灯常亮表明现在为手动模 图3-9声光报警3.424C02C存储及液晶显示屏子模块各个引脚的功能如表3-1所示。图3-111602液晶显示类别引脚号端口电源线1接地端VSS2电源输入端VCCLCD背光电源正极端3456数据线数据I/O端口至断路。两个LED灯提示现在正使用的电源,同时也这两个灯的亮灭来模拟电备用电源4软件模块设计与.h文件并将它们放进同一个工程当中,在主函数main.c文件中将它们写入头本文设计的双电源自动切换控制器在软件设计部分主要以单片机最小系统NY常用电正常NNY初始化NY这部分程序使用到了写命令以及写数据模式(即RS与RW在00,10两种状态下),LCD液晶显示屏在启动时首先进行一次初始化,初始化编程采用固定的4句编程。然后显示屏自动调用16列2行显示模式,然后对屏幕进行清屏操其流程图如图4-3所示。清零显示数据图4-3显示子程序流程图进行下一次的循环。流程图如图3-4所示。YNNYN故障处理Y5仿真与调试软件部分的仿真确认程序的正确性,本设计使用到的仿真以及编程程序分别为Proteus8.11以及Keil4,因此在使用时有许多的注意事项。(7)仿真前仔细检查各器件的参数,避免出现因参数设置错误而导致电路无5.2仿真调试利用Proteus对设计进行仿真,仿真图如下图5-1.MATLAB等一系列的编译器,因此我选择了使用它来进行硬件部分的仿真,并用两个LED灯的亮灭来替代,程序中也拥有复位功能,主要是对液晶显示屏进切换的标志,设定值储存在24C02C存储器中可以有效防止因为意外断电导致的2所示。☑电源切换-pVision4490494Lc495Lccreatinghexfilefrom""OK"-0Error(s),0W图5-2软件编译C高频放大-NPN型1路编码开关RDifferential,2Channel,-40to85degC,8-pinSOIC(D8),Green(RoHS&于屏幕VEE端的滑动变阻器之后屏幕上的内容得以清晰显示。接下去的上电测试又发现屏幕上检测到的电压值始终为0V,对于这个问题我首先想到了模数转换器有虚焊的可能性,并采用了万用表对ADC0832的引脚1、5、6、7以及相对应单片机的P1.5至P1.7引脚之间的电压进行了测量,结果显示出的工作电压为接近5V的正常工作电压,因此我判断出问题并非是出现于焊接方面,最终我尝正常显示,所以出现该问题的原因是原本使用的ADC0832芯片可能在焊接前或图5-3实物图能够及时的发现电源的故障并在该故障对工作产生影响前切换备用电源进行供实验的安全问题,在设计的验证方面电流
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 运输车辆消防安全管理制度
- LC基础技术应用 4
- 2026东莞职高面试题及答案
- 多功能智慧物联仓储中心建设项目可行性研究报告模板-拿地立项申报
- 财务成本核算管理工作手册
- 信息化项目应急处置手册
- 基地本科《组织学与胚胎学》学习指导
- Unit 5 Animal friends(阅读表达专练)(原卷版)
- 校园流感防护防控工作实施手册
- 法律服务中心案件受理登记工作手册(标准版)
- 提高住院患者大小便标本留取合格率
- 探秘RFC:神经嵴发育调控与胶质瘤细胞杀伤机制的深度剖析
- 4s店车间规范管理制度
- 电缆桥架桥架内电缆敷设施工方案
- 2025年大学大四(材料成型及控制工程)特种铸造试题及答案
- 家庭照护者跨境培训方案
- NSCLC免疫治疗耐药机制及应对策略
- 动力电池生产基地项目施工方案
- 跨路施工安全培训课件
- 餐饮安全教育培训考试题及答案解析
- 老年人抑郁症知识培训课件
评论
0/150
提交评论